三菱plc单字双字转换

at 2025.09.19 11:20  ca 设备销售区  pv 1728  by 工控设备哥  

【工控小白必看】三菱PLC单字双字转换详解,轻松实现数据传递!

大家好!今天我要和大家分享一个在工控领域经常遇到的问题——三菱PLC单字双字转换。相信很多新手朋友在编程过程中都会遇到这个问题,今天就来为大家详细讲解一下。

图片 三菱plc单字双字转换2

一、什么是三菱PLC单字双字转换?

我们先来了解一下什么是单字和双字。在PLC编程中,单字是指一个16位的寄存器,双字是指两个16位的寄存器组成的32位寄存器。

图片 三菱plc单字双字转换1

三菱PLC单字双字转换,就是将一个单字的数据转换成双字的数据,或者将一个双字的数据转换成单字的数据。这种转换在PLC编程中非常常见,主要用于数据的传递和计算。

二、三菱PLC单字双字转换方法

图片 三菱plc单字双字转换

1. 单字转双字

要将单字数据转换成双字数据,可以使用以下公式:

双字 = 单字 × 10000 + 低字

其中,低字是单字的低16位,高字是单字的高16位。

举个例子,如果单字数据为1234,那么双字数据为:

双字 = 1234 × 10000 + 1234 = 12340000 + 1234 = 12341234

2. 双字转单字

要将双字数据转换成单字数据,可以使用以下公式:

单字 = (高字 × 10000) + 低字

举个例子,如果双字数据为12341234,那么单字数据为:

单字 = (1234 × 10000) + 1234 = 12340000 + 1234 = 1234

三、三菱PLC单字双字转换应用场景

1. 数据传递

在PLC编程中,我们经常需要将数据从一个模块传递到另一个模块。这时,就可以使用单字双字转换来实现数据的传递。

2. 数据计算

在进行数据计算时,有时需要将数据转换成双字进行计算。例如,我们要计算两个双字数据的和,就可以先将这两个双字数据分别转换成单字,然后进行加法运算。

3. 读取传感器数据

在读取传感器数据时,有时需要将数据转换成双字。例如,读取一个16位的温度传感器数据,就需要将其转换成双字,以便进行后续处理。

四、

今天,我们详细讲解了三菱PLC单字双字转换的方法和应用场景。希望这篇文章能帮助到新手朋友们,让大家在工控编程过程中更加得心应手。

在今后的学习中,大家还可以继续关注我的小红书账号,我会为大家带来更多实用的工控知识。让我们一起努力,成为工控领域的佼佼者!

祝愿大家在工控道路上越走越远,共创辉煌!💪💪💪

相关阅读